A SpaceX Falcon 9 rocket stage is believed to have struck the Moon, creating a new impact crater and providing scientists with an opportunity to study the effects of collisions on the lunar surface.

According to the report, the rocket stage impacted the Moon's western limb near Einstein Crater at a speed of about 5,400 mph, likely leaving a crater measuring roughly 60 feet across.

💡
The report said the booster had remained in space after a January 2025 launch, with solar activity and gravitational forces gradually altering its trajectory until it collided with the Moon. SpaceX officials said the rocket stage was not under active control at the time of the impact.

Astronomy software developer Bill Gray said the incident underscores the need for better disposal of space hardware, while noting that the collision poses no danger to Earth.

According to the report, NASA plans to analyse the impact site to improve understanding of lunar geology and debris behaviour, with the findings expected to support future Artemis missions and long-term lunar exploration efforts.
